首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将场景转换为附加脚本的类型或在Godot中传递参数实例化

是指在Godot游戏引擎中,通过将场景转换为附加脚本或传递参数来实例化场景。

在Godot中,场景是游戏中的一个可重用的组件,可以包含对象、脚本和其他资源。场景可以被实例化,即在游戏中创建一个场景的副本。实例化场景时,可以选择将场景转换为附加脚本的类型或传递参数来自定义场景的行为和属性。

将场景转换为附加脚本的类型意味着将场景作为一个脚本的实例化对象。这样可以在脚本中访问场景中的对象和资源,并对其进行操作和控制。通过编写脚本,可以实现场景的自定义行为和逻辑。

在Godot中传递参数实例化场景是指在实例化场景时,可以传递参数给场景的脚本,以便在实例化过程中对场景进行自定义配置。通过传递参数,可以在不同的场景实例之间传递数据或设置不同的属性。

这种场景转换和参数传递的方式可以用于实现各种功能和场景,例如创建不同类型的敌人、生成随机地图、设置关卡目标等。

在Godot中,可以使用脚本语言GDScript来实现场景的转换和参数传递。GDScript是Godot引擎的一种专门为游戏开发设计的脚本语言,类似于Python。通过编写GDScript脚本,可以实现场景的自定义行为和逻辑。

腾讯云提供了一系列与游戏开发和云计算相关的产品和服务,可以帮助开发者构建和部署游戏。其中,云服务器、云数据库、云存储等产品可以用于支持游戏的后端开发和运维。此外,腾讯云还提供了人工智能、音视频处理等相关服务,可以用于增强游戏的功能和体验。

更多关于腾讯云游戏开发相关产品和服务的信息,可以参考腾讯云官方网站:腾讯云游戏开发

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• C#面试题

    值类型包括简单类型、结构体类型和枚举类型,引用类型包括自定义类、数组、接口、委托等。 1、赋值方式:将一个值类型变量赋给另一个值类型变量时,将复制包含的值。这与引用类型变量的赋值不同,引用类型变量的赋值只复制对象的引用(即内存地址,类似C++中的指针),而不复制对象本身。 2、继承:值类型不可能派生出新的类型,所有的值类型均隐式派生自 System.ValueType。但与引用类型相同的是,结构也可以实现接口。 3、null:与引用类型不同,值类型不可能包含 null 值。然而,可空类型功能允许将 null 赋给值类型。 4、每种值类型均有一个隐式的默认构造函数来初始化该类型的默认值,值类型初始会默认为0,引用类型默认为null。 5、值类型存储在栈中,引用类型存储在托管堆中。

    02

    python Class(类) and

    Python类与面向对象    程序=指令+数据 (或算法+数据结构)。代码可以选择以指令为核心或以数据为核心进行编写。    两种类型        (1)以指令为核心:围绕“正在发生什么”进行编写(面向过程编程:程序具有一系列线性步骤;主体思想是代码作用于数据)以指令为中心,程序员的主要工作在于设计算法。        (2)以数据为核心:围绕“将影响谁”进行编写(面向对象编程OOP:围绕数据及为数据严格定义的接口来组织程序,用数据控制对代码的访问) 面向对象编程的核心概念     所有编程语言的最终目的都是提供一种抽像方法。     在机器模型("解空间"或"方案空间")与实际解决的问题模型("问题空间")之间,程序员必须建立一种联系。     (1)面向过程:程序=算法+数据结构     (2)面向对象:将问题空间中的元素以及它们在解空间中的表示物抽象为对象,并允许通过问题来描述问题而不是方案(可以把实例想象成一种新型变量,它保存着数据,但可以对自身的数据执行操作)     类是由状态集合(数据)和转换这些状态的操作集合组成     类:定义了被多个同一类型对象共享的结构和行为(数据和代码)     (1)类的数据和代码:即类的成员         数据:成员变量或实例变量         成员方法:简称为方法,是操作数据的代码,用于定义如何使用成员变量;因此一个类的行为和接口是通过方法来定义的。     (2)方法和变量:         私有:内部使用;公共:外部可见  面向对象的程序设计方法     所有东西都是对象;程序是一大堆对象的组合。     通过消息传递,各对象知道自己该做什么。

    02
    领券